The federal government has the power to...
A. conduct foreign policy.
B. regulate business within a state.
C. issue state licenses.
D. establish local governments.

Explanation:

The federal government can regulate and establish certain things that affect the whole nation.

So, they cannot control anything at the state or local level. Therefore, we can eliminate choices B, (regulate business within a state) C, (issue state licenses), and D (establish local governments).

The correct answer is A. conduct foreign policy. The nation's policy with other countries will affect the whole nation, so it is a federal government power.
